用字典怎么查重复数据

用字典怎么查重复数据

问:Excel 如何用字典,分类统计重复数
  1. 答:1.选中你所要分类汇部的区域,确保标题行在第一行,同时标题行中没有重复的标题,也没有空白的标题
    2.对所选区域进行排序
    3.排序后所选范围不要取消,还选这些块区域,在菜单中选数据,再点分类汇总
    4.点出分类汇总窗口后选一下按哪个标题汇总,并决定一下将哪一个标题汇总,是求和还是统计次数,还是求均值
    确认就行了
问:怎么快速的查找重复数据?
  1. 答:以WPS 2019版为例
    第①步:打开需要查找重复项的表格,依次点击“数据”--->“高亮重复项”
    第②步:在弹出的“高亮显示重复值”中选中区域,单击确定
    第③步:效果显示如下~
  2. 答:查找一段 把多余的都删掉 省的就是了 (建议备份以防万一)
  3. 答:excel如何查找重复数据?这个视频告诉你!
  4. 答:Excel如何快速筛选重复数据
  5. 答:提问的人貌似有些弱智哦,签定完毕。
问:puthon中利用字典实现一个高效的has(list1),检查(list1)中是否有重复元素?
  1. 答:from collections import Counter
    ret = Counter(list1)
    ret返回的结果是个字典,key是list1里每个元素,value是该元素出现的次数
    这个是找出那些重复,并出现多少次
    如果不考虑找出重复元素,简单实用 set 集合也可以
    判断 len(list1) 与 len(set(list1)) 是否一致就好了
问:python 字典中查找值相同的键
  1. 答:把这个字典的值当作键,键当作值赋在一个新的字典中,在逐个赋值的过程中判断,按这个思路就有很多种方法了。
  2. 答:两个for循环嵌套,把每个键都和其他对比,如果有相同键则返回值
    当然肯定有更好的方法,你试试看吧
  3. 答:prehension
  4. 答:m = {'a':'123', 'b':'234', 'c':'123', 'd':'245', 'e':'234' }
    for k, v in m:
    if m[v]:
    m[v].append(k)
    else:
    m[v] = []
问:用python找出一个a.txt文件中的重复数据,并将重复数据输出成另一个b.txt文件中
  1. 答:这里首先打开 a.txt 读取每一行,把每一行的内容作为字典的 key,然后字典的 value 记录的是重复行出现的次数,d.get 就是取目前的字典的行出现次数的值,默认为 0 就是没有出现,每次出现 +1
    然后循环这个字典,如果 key 对应的 value 大于 1 表示重复出现过,就把这个内容写到 b.txt
用字典怎么查重复数据
下载Doc文档

猜你喜欢